    2:06 that’s so important because a protective style can become harmful if the hair and scalp are “neglected.” Maybe we need another way of saying “leave your hair alone” lol.
    4:35 Tight hairstyles is outlawed in my life-especially because I have fine hair lol. The tension on my scalp makes it flake. That’s why I love wash and gos 😍.
    6:31 😂😂😂😂😂
    9:07 Yes to wash-and-gos! My scalp and hair did a 180! Long term moisture retention, minimal shedding, definition, low manipulation…it’s perfect!
    10:23 yes! Washing all the strands in the same direction keeps it from tangling. I don’t even have to pre-poo or pre-detangle anymore because of that technique.
    12:01 there’s definitely a learning curve with finger detangling. My hair is too fine for tools…even when I’m gentle 💀. But, I know eventually I’ll need to go thru it with a comb or brush to get the hidden shed hairs. It also helps to wash your hair more often to keep shed hairs from piling up.
